COLORADO SPRINGS -Trent Baker and Weston Valasek both had six hits and combined to drive in seven runs and the Hays Larks defeated the Colorado Springs CageRats 21-6 Saturday night at Spurgeon Field. The Larks (13-2, 6-1 RMBL) scored nine runs in the top of the eighth inning to blow the game open and end it by run-rule..
Trent Baker had the big hit in the decisive frame with a three-run homer. Garrett Gruell drove in the first run with a sacrifice fly. John Ceccoli added a two-run double, Luis Garcia had a two-run single and Brady Evans a one-run double.
The Larks took a 2-1 lead in the second on back-to-back singles from Trent Baker and Weston Valasek. After the CageRats scored a run to tie the game in the third, the Larks answered with two in the fourth on an error and bases-loaded walk to Gruell.
The Larks tacked on four more runs in the fifth to push the lead to 8-2. Baker drove in the first run with a sacrifice fly, Damian Ruiz added a two-run triple and Gruell and RBI double.
Trent Baker homered in the seventh and finished 6-for-6 with two home runs and six RBIs along with three runs scored. Weston Valasek also had six hits and scored three runs. Garrett Gruell drove in three runs. John Ceccoli and Luis Garcia both had two RBIs.
Starter Kam Walton (2-0) went five innings and picked up the win allowing two earned runs on eight hits with four strikeouts and two walks.
BIG OFFENSE
The Larks 21 runs scored are the most since they scored 24 vs. the Colorado Tribe on July 17, 2022. Their 24 hits are the most since having 21 in that same game vs. the Tribe a year ago.
DOUBLE SIX
The six hits by Trent Baker and Weston Valasek are the most since John Rensel had six hits at Derby July 23, 2018. Baker's six RBIs are the most since Dylan Dreiling drove in six vs. the Colorado Tribe July 18, 2022.
